The Ministry of Finance has agreed to provide 60 crore to the Dairy Development Corporation.

The amount will be used to pay the dues to the milk farmers.

The Ministry has agreed to provide 60 crore to the Dairy Development Corporation under specific conditions.

The Ministry has mandated the Ministry of Agriculture and Livestock Development to present a proposal.

In the fiscal year, the Dairy Development Corporation received a budget loan of 1 crore rupees for investment.

Additionally, the Ministry of Agriculture has agreed to allocate 59 crore rupees to the Dairy Development Corporation.

In total, the Dairy Development Corporation is receiving a loan investment of 60 crore rupees, based on a proposal presented by the Ministry of Agriculture to the Ministry of Finance.

If the proposal is approved by the ministry offices, the government will invest the loan in the Dairy Development Corporation.
